Transaction 2598970f3d5f219fe12310d57ebb7059f1639b1ae375ee59a679b25644e4f8e8
1 Input
1 Outputs
- 2598970f3d5f219fe12310d57ebb7059f1639b1ae375ee59a679b25644e4f8e8:0
value 1822963
address 1EhsFwtKmvjyHh9PjRw9heDrdT9Kg9Spfx